Pretend City.

So I took Emery to this awesome place called Pretend City in Irvine. A friend of mine had taken her son, and one day when I was really bored and wanted to take the baby somewhere, I googled the place and fell in love just looking at the website.

It's just a warehouse, really, that is created to be like a little city inside. It is complete with a bank, fire department, library, home, farm, and a ton of other places!

It was a drive for me to get down there, and my stupid directions took me down TWO toll roads (I'll be getting my tickets in the mail soon :( LOL) but it was so worth it! I was really shocked at how kid friendly the place was. I felt totally safe letting him run the show. He ran around and just played with the other kids, and I never once had to tell him he couldn't touch something, etc. There wasn't a single place in there that he could hurt, or that he would get hurt playing with, etc. He is also rather good with other kids, so sharing wasn't a huge issue either. I felt relaxed and safe and we are totally going again sometime soon!
